Nested stack automaton

In automata theory, a nested stack automaton is a finite automaton that can make use of a stack containing data that can be additional stacks. Like a stack automaton, a nested stack automaton may step up or down in the stack, and read the current symbol; in addition, it may at any place create a new stack, operate on that one, eventually destroy it, and…
